## Narrative
The contact's mother owned a 2009 Honda Civic. The contact stated that while driving approximately 5 mph, the brake pedal was depressed but the vehicle unintentionally accelerated. The front of the vehicle collided with a garage door. The garage door was damaged. The air bags did not deploy. The contact's mother sustained neck and shoulder injuries. The contact received medical treatment for her injuries and a police report was filed. The vehicle was towed to the dealer where it was diagnosed that the vehicle was not able to be repaired. The vehicle was deemed totaled. The manufacturer was notified of the failure. The failure mileage was approximately 100,000. The VIN was not available.
